The Campania region
The unique archaeological heritage we can admire today in Campania is the result of centuries and centuries of foreign peoples ruling over this region and influencing its arts and civilization. From the temples of the age of the Magna Graecia and the buried towns of Pompeii and Herculaneum, to the masterpieces kept in the several museums and churches of the region, and the archaeologial excavations of prehistoric sites. Campania is a must if you want to find out about the development of human history and civilization.
Campania has always delighted the palate of its visitors offering a wide range of delicate wines for all pockets and typical, delicious dishes. The endless fantasy of its inhabitanst has allowed magic combinations of the fruits of the sea with the fruits of the land originating recipes which have become famous all over the world. Campania is the home of pizza, mozzarella, lemons, and coffee: a real ritual for a worthy end of a meal.
Well equipped beach facilities and uncontaminated bays will welcome visitors looking for relax and crystal-clear water. The islands of the Gulf of Naples, the Amalfi coast, the domitian littoral and Cilento represent only a few of the hundreds of kilometres of coast that Campania offers its visitors. If you are looking for a new way to live and enjoy this marvellous sea (whose clearness has earned “blue flags” – certifications given by authorities for unpolluted waters) you cannot miss an underwater archaeological tour.
Sorrento / Sorrentine Peninsula area
Sorrento, how many definitions have been ascribed to this locality, one of the most well-known international tourist sights. Sorrento,native city of the poet Torquato Tasso, who was born here in 1544; kind Sorrento; Sorrento: land of colours; Sorrento: land of the Mermaids; Sorrento, the city of the orange and lemon groves, etc.
Each one of these definitions contains the truth because Sorrento is indeed a very pretty little city where kindness and hospitality are a combination that is handed down from one generation to the next. Sorrento, not to be rhetorical, is indeed the land of colours: brilliant or delicate hues depending on the change of the seasons. If you just pause a moment to observe how emotional a sunset can be when you gaze in the direction of Punta del Capo, of Ischia or Procida, the outlines of which can be seen clearly, you will be amazed by the variety of colours and the beauty of the scene. Or look, preferably from the sea, towards the majestic ridge of tuff rock that changes colour at every hour of the day.

Further details outdoors: Las Ventanas is situated in an isolated, prominent and panoramic area in the mountainous peninsula which separates the Gulf of Naples from the Gulf of Salerno. The villa is located right on the narrowing of the promontory, reason why, from its terraces, you can enjoy an incomparable landscape, which consists of both seas and both Gulfs: on the left you see the entire arch of the Gulf of Naples with the vent of the Vesuvius; on the right you see the Gulf of Salerno with Positano and Amalfi, not mentioning the Cilento Coast further away.
Definitely a landscape defined as one of the most beautiful in the world! During your stay here, you will never get tired of admiring it.
The villa is surrounded by a large garden distributed on several levels and by a hilly and woody land which is part of a protected area. The house is about 20 meters (about 66 feet) away from the road which connects Sorrento and the hamlet called Sant’Agata sui due Golfi. The latter, 4 km (about 2.5 miles) away, is famous for its restaurants.
